About Converting Stones per Cup to Imperial hundredweights per Teaspoon
Stone per Cup and Imperial hundredweight per Teaspoon both measure density — mass per unit volume — a property used to identify materials, check manufacturing quality, and predict whether something floats or sinks. As a fixed reference point, water has a density of exactly 1000 kg/m³ (1 g/cm³, 1 g/mL) at its temperature of maximum density, which is why many density figures in science and engineering are quoted relative to water. Both are mass per volume density units.
Formula
imperial hundredweights per teaspoon = stones per cup × 0.00260416666667
This factor comes from each unit's defined relationship to the category's base unit: 1 stone per cup equals 26841.119719 base units, and 1 imperial hundredweight per teaspoon equals 10306989.9721 base units, so dividing one by the other gives the direct stone per cup-to-imperial hundredweight per teaspoon factor of 0.00260416666667.

What's the difference between density and mass concentration?
Density is the mass of a pure substance or material per unit volume. Mass concentration is the mass of one component — like a dissolved solute — within a mixture's total volume. The two use the same kind of units but describe different physical situations.
